What being a Nursery Room Leader involves As a Nursery Room Leader, you will work alongside the Nursery Manager to lead and inspire your team while delivering exceptional care and education. Key responsibilities include: • Leading and mentoring the team to provide high-quality early years education with passion and energy. • Supporting the Nursery Manager to ensure smooth nursery operations and consistent quality. • Acting as a role model by promoting initiative, creativity, and high standards of care. • Building strong relationships with families, colleagues, and external agencies to support the best outcomes for children. • Overseeing the team’s implementation of the EYFS framework, ensuring engaging learning opportunities. • Taking charge of nursery operations in the Nursery Manager’s absence. • Encouraging continuous improvement through feedback and supporting professional development. • Maintaining a safe, inclusive, and stimulating environment that meets each child’s needs.
